九宫格数学题横竖等于4

 我来答
挑灯看剑113
2016-04-19 · TA获得超过115个赞
知道答主
回答量:13
采纳率:0%
帮助的人:5万
展开全部

这个题我用了十几分钟,你这个题出的不完整,应该是空里边是1-8,且不能重复。我用的是排除法,把所有可能的数字都填在空里,然后逐个排除。把空从左到右,由上到下定为a-i,因为ab相加等于13,那么a和b只可能是5,6,7,8,e和i相加等于5,所以只能是1,2,3,4,再来看f,只能是2或者3,d只能是5,6,或者7,g只能是1,2或者4,这样就首先确定e是7,e确定了,其他的就迎刃而解了。从a到i分别为5,8,7,6,4,3,2,1。希望大家看明白了。


Ch陈先生
高粉答主

2020-09-13 · 互联网新手写文章老手
Ch陈先生
采纳数:332 获赞数:140968

向TA提问 私信TA
展开全部

答案:

第一行:499。

第二行:814。

第三行:051。

九宫格,一款数字游戏,起源于河图洛书,与洛书是中国古代流传下来的两幅神秘图案,历来被认为是河洛文化的滥觞,中华文明的源头,被誉为"宇宙魔方"。

河图、洛书是数学里的三阶幻方,中国古代叫“纵横图”。九宫格游戏正是在纵横图的基础上发展而来的。纵横图最初用古代数学家们的日常教学。后来发展为人人喜欢的数学文字游戏。在九宫格之后又衍生出便于携带的滑板类游戏——重排九宫。

九宫格游戏规则,1至9九个数字,横竖都有3个格,思考怎么使每行、每列两个对角线上的三数之和都等于15。这个游戏不仅仅考验人的数字推理能力,也同时考验了人的思维逻辑能力。

本回答被网友采纳
已赞过 已踩过<
你对这个回答的评价是?
评论 收起
Cc洛笙
2016-03-29
知道答主
回答量:1
采纳率:0%
帮助的人:1141
展开全部

按照运算法则,先乘除后加减

奉上正确结果

我还算出了个-4的结果,哈哈哈

已赞过 已踩过<
你对这个回答的评价是?
评论 收起
精灵王子城堡
推荐于2017-05-12 · TA获得超过267个赞
知道答主
回答量:3
采纳率:0%
帮助的人:3615
展开全部
本题好几个答案,
关键点:
第一横行减9等4,前两个相加是13,且第一竖行相加的情况下等于4,所以第一个空不能大于4,否则计算不对。最后一竖行9减5等于4,故任意一个空不能大于5否则不会对。
假设第一空是4的情况下
答案,499
814
051
已赞过 已踩过<
你对这个回答的评价是?
评论 收起
王丹群
2016-06-29 · TA获得超过630个赞
知道答主
回答量:23
采纳率:0%
帮助的人:1.4万
展开全部
这题有问题,未指定数据范围,故答案有无数种;
我用程序算了-100——100共有233种答案符合,若加大范围遍历,则理论上可以有无数种;
源程序如下(java):
public class qwe123 {

public static void main(String[] args) {
// TODO 自动生成的方法存根

int up = 100;
int down = -100;
int i = 0;
for (int a = down; a < up; a++) {
for (int b = down; b < up; b++) {

if ((a + b - 9) == 4) {

for (int e = down; e < up; e++) {

for (int h = down; h < up; h++) {

if ((9 - e - h) == 4) {
for (int c = down; c < up; c++) {

for (int d = down; d < up; d++) {

if ((c - d * e) == 4) {
for (int f = down; f < up && f != 0; f++) {

if ((a + c / f) == 4) {
for (int g = down; g < up; g++) {

if ((b - d * g) == 4) {
if ((f + g - h) == 4) {

System.out
.println(a
+ "\t"
+ b
+ "\t"
+ 9);
System.out
.println(c
+ "\t"
+ d
+ "\t"
+ e);
System.out
.println(f
+ "\t"
+ g
+ "\t"
+ h);
System.out
.println();
i++;

System.out
.println(i);

System.out
.println();

}

}

}

}

}

}

}

}

}

/*
* if ((a + b - 9 == 4) && (c - d * e == 4) && (f +
* g - h == 4) && (a - c / f == 4) && (b - d * g ==
* 4) && (9 - e - h == 4)) {
*
* System.out.println(a + "\t" + b + "\t" + 9);
* System.out.println(c + "\t" + d + "\t" + e);
* System.out.println(f + "\t" + g + "\t" + h);
* System.out.println();
*
* System.out.println();
*
* }
*/

}
}
}

}
}

}

}

答案示例如下:

17 -4 9
68 4 16
-5 -2 -11

第229个答案

21 -8 9
52 3 16
-3 -4 -11

第230个答案

21 -8 9
68 4 16
-4 -3 -11

第231个答案

25 -12 9
42 2 19
-2 -8 -14

第232个答案

36 -23 9
64 3 20
-2 -9 -15

第233个答案
已赞过 已踩过<
你对这个回答的评价是?
评论 收起
收起 更多回答(105)
推荐律师服务: 若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询

为你推荐:

下载百度知道APP,抢鲜体验
使用百度知道APP,立即抢鲜体验。你的手机镜头里或许有别人想知道的答案。
扫描二维码下载
×

类别

我们会通过消息、邮箱等方式尽快将举报结果通知您。

说明

0/200

提交
取消

辅 助

模 式